Overview

The School of Colorful Little Sheep is a heartwarming children's story that teaches empathy, kindness, and inclusion through the experiences of a young lamb named Quico. Set in a vibrant school on Rainbow Mountain, the story follows a group of colorful little sheep who learn the value of friendship after excluding Quico for being different. Through a magical and wise intervention, the sheep discover how to treat others with respect and compassion. Inspired by real-life experiences and everyday moments among children, this uplifting tale encourages reflection, empathy, and emotional intelligence. With charming rhymes and vivid characters, this book is a powerful tool for parents, teachers, and caregivers who want to nurture positive values in young readers.
